The role of temporary Officer in Regulatory Maintenance involves supporting the continued compliance and operational integrity of the island's financial services industry within a period of six months. The officer will be engaged in a full-time capacity and work closely with both external and internal stakeholders to ensure the smooth administration and ongoing maintenance of regulatory systems and processes. Key responsibilities include collecting, analysing, and compiling statistical and financial data pertaining to regulated entities, while also acting as the initial point of contact for inquiries related to the team’s activities. The successful candidate will focus on enhancing the regulatory operations, contributing to continuous improvement initiatives, and participate actively in change projects. This position is critical at a pivotal stage in the development of the organisation, aimed at supporting Jersey’s status as a prominent International Financial Centre. The officer will be expected to deliver accurate regulatory maintenance, adhere to established processes, and maintain strong relationships within the organisation to ensure effective execution of regulatory responsibilities.
